EXECUTIVE SUMMARY
In 2006, Human Resources and Information Technology Services (ITS) conducted a review of available technology and selected the NEOGOV Insight solution. The agreement between Napa County with NEOGOV was approved to include applicant tracking software Insight platform and one-time setup and implementation costs.

Napa County initiated the Request for Proposal (RFP) process in the fall of 2017 to establish a contract for a Performance Management System to provide employees with effective and timely feedback on performance and goals, clarify job responsibilities and expectations, guide employee behavior to align with the organization's core values, goals and strategies, improve communication, and provide a basis for pay increases. NEOGOV's Perform platform was selected as the highest scoring proposal. Adding Perform to the existing NEOGOV applicant tracking software Insight platform offered additional integration opportunities no other vendor could provide.
